Baldwin Aviation Assists VC Jets on IS-BAO

Baldwin Aviation Safety & Compliance (Booth No. 3372) recently helped VC Jets of Carlsbad, Calif., earn international standard for business aircraft operations (IS-BAO) certification. According to VC Jets chief pilot Chris Neilsen, Baldwin’s “involvement helped us fill in the gaps in the development and formalization of our plan of action. It was like adding an incredibly experienced member to our flight department staff.” Neither a consulting nor management company, Baldwin defines itself as a mentoring and support organization for business aviation flight departments and boasts a staff that, combined, has more than a century of experience in the industry. In fact, Baldwin earned IS-BAO expertise because the company itself obtained IS-BAO registration last year.
